
Un sabor de casa, biscuits rápidos y un brunch amigable en Louisville.
Biscuit Belly - Nulu ofrece un brunch luminoso y acogedor en Louisville, con platos centrados en biscuits. Los clientes elogian la salsa de salchicha, los tomates verdes fritos, los panqueques de camote y los tots cargados, además de artículos como los bonuts. El servicio es amable y rápido, con un sistema de pedido en fila y bebidas de fuente de autoservicio, lo que crea una experiencia gastronómica popular y acogedora.

Bizcochos hojaldrados y mantecosos servidos con una variedad de salsas gravy caseras, incluyendo opciones de salchicha, queso gouda y champiñón.
Versiones creativas de platos tradicionales como sándwiches Hot Brown sobre bizcochos, tomates verdes fritos y panqueques de camote.
Una selección de nuestras salsas gravy emblemáticas, perfectas para compartir y probar diferentes sabores en una comida.
Tater tots crujientes cubiertos con salsas únicas como mayonesa de arce, ofreciendo un acompañamiento sabroso e indulgente.
Donas pequeñas de bizcocho, un dulce disponible como postre o merienda.
Modelo de servicio eficiente en el que haces tu pedido en el mostrador, tomas tus propias bebidas y disfrutas de una entrega rápida de comida en un entorno iluminado y espacioso.

Their service model involves lining up to order your food. They provide you with a table number and let you know which tables are available. You get a cup to help yourself to fountain drinks, so there's no waiting on a waitress for anything except your food. It’s a popular spot, so there might be a slight wait, but the food comes out quickly. The drink selection at the fountain is quite unique, featuring blood orange seltzer and just one cola. It would’ve been great to have a natural lemonade option without carbonation, but overall, the drink choices are healthy.
